Key Features of the Head Start Family Goals Form
The Head Start Family Goals Form includes several key sections designed to facilitate comprehensive goal setting:
-
Goal Statement: A clear articulation of the family's objectives.
-
Family Strengths Assessment: Identifying strengths that can aid in achieving goals.
-
Strategies for Goal Achievement: Outlining actionable steps to reach set goals.
-
Timetable: Establishing a timeline for goal completion.
-
Follow-Up and Progress Notes: Space to document ongoing status and adjustments.

Who is eligible to complete the Head Start Family Goals Form?
Families participating in Head Start, Early Head Start, or ABC programs are eligible to complete the form. It is designed to assist them in setting and tracking their family goals.
What should I include in the family strengths assessment?
In the family strengths assessment, you should highlight unique attributes and capabilities within the family that will aid in achieving the goals. Think about skills, resources, and positive experiences.
